Default I just purchased my GT-AV's..TPS??

Hey guys..i just purchased my first set of wheels for my Z and I am psyched..I bought a set of Volk GT-AV mercury silver and can not wait for them to go on my car..8.5 F +23 and 9.5 R +24.

Quick question. Will the TPS work on these wheels or do I need to buy the new valve stems? Thanks..

on my gtn wheels, the stems are long and bent. if you have stems unlike your stocks, you will need to gerryrig the tps with hose clamps like many others have done.
